Subject: Key rotation ahead of the contrast audit

Hey Marisol,

Quick heads-up: we're rotating credentials for the HueCheck service before next week's color-contrast accessibility audit on the Lanternwood dashboard. Old keys die Friday, so update the release pipeline before you cut the build. The new key for HueCheck is below.

gateway credential: kto2_4n

## Dependency Pinning — The Short Version

At Quillharbor we pin everything: exact versions in the lockfile, no ranges, no exceptions. The Pinwheel bot opens weekly bump PRs; your job as release manager is just to approve or defer them before cutting a release. Never hand-edit the lockfile — it breaks reproducible builds. If a pinned package blocks an urgent fix, ask the build tooling owner directly.

escalation mailbox, kaweg-kahif: druwyn.sordor@nelvroworks.corp

**Ticket REL-locked: Brindle vault sealed before loyalty-ledger release**

The Brindle secrets vault sealed itself during last night's node restart, and the loyalty-points ledger deploy credentials are inside. The 3.2 release cannot proceed until it is unsealed. Per the release procedure, the release manager unseals it with the recovery passphrase below.

unlock words, bawef-kahap: sorax-sorir-quenys-aldok